Bottom Line

As we saw in the LightWave benchmark, the FirePro W-series cards are the clear performance winners. We can clearly see that these cards have raw performance on their side. However, AMD specifically talked to the challenge of optimizing for benchmarks versus real-world applications at a recent FirePro press event. Seemingly, it'd need to sink more resources into the former in order to improve performance in SPECviewperf.
